Association between hypertension and osteoporosis: a population-based cross-sectional study

Hypertension is linked to a higher risk of osteoporosis in the general population. This study found a significant association, particularly in specific subgroups, highlighting a potential connection between these two conditions.

Background:
- Metabolic dysregulation is associated with hypertension and osteoporosis.
- The direct correlation between hypertension and osteoporosis remains unclear.
- This study investigates the relationship between hypertension and osteoporosis.
Purpose of the Study:
- To explore the correlation between hypertension and osteoporosis.
- To assess the association between hypertension and osteoporosis in a large population-based sample.
Main Methods:
- Utilized data from 37,807 participants in the National Health and Nutrition Examination Survey (NHANES).
- Employed logistic regression and subgroup analysis to examine the association.
- Hypertension was treated as the exposure, and osteoporosis as the outcome.
Main Results:
- Participants with osteoporosis had a higher prevalence of hypertension (p < 0.001).
- Hypertension was independently associated with osteoporosis (aOR: 1.183, p = 0.004).
- Significant associations were observed in subgroups: <60 years, males, diabetes, and hypercholesterolemia.
Conclusions:
- Hypertension is independently associated with osteoporosis in the general population.
- The findings suggest a link between hypertension and increased osteoporosis risk.
- Further research may elucidate underlying mechanisms and clinical implications.
